Your responsibilities
40% of the workload will be devoted to supporting research tasks (research work not related to your own personal research and activities linked to the life of the host unit). The position consists of collecting and analyzing data from social networks, discussion forums and online media related to family sociology.
Main tasks :
- Index and collect data from social media platforms (e.g. X/Twitter, Reddit, Facebook, etc.) using Python ;
- Clean, structure and document datasets in preparation for analysis ;
- Contribute to qualitative and quantitative discourse analysis (e.g. identifying themes, sentiment, interpretive frames) ;
- Take part in data visualization and in drafting preliminary reports on the results ;
- Regularly participate in team meetings and ensure clear and up-to-date documentation of the work carried out.
See the detailed job description.
Your qualifications
- Enrolled in a Master’s program in social sciences, data science, computational linguistics, digital humanities, or a related field ;
- Experience with Python (in particular with libraries such as pandas, BeautifulSoup, snscrape or equivalent) ;
- Strong written command of French and German; English and/or Italian are an asset ;
- Demonstrated interest in research on social media, discourse and digital societies ;
- Shows rigor, reliability and the ability to work independently ;
Assets
- Knowledge of text analysis methods, natural language processing (NLP) or discourse analysis.
